129.22 Fee collectors relieved from liability for funds in a designated depository. Sec. 2. All fee collectors and former fee collectors of the state of Michigan or of any of its political subdivisions are hereby relieved from any liability to any county, township, city, village or school district of the state of Michigan and the state of Michigan for failure to pay over such fees in the possession of such fee collector but on deposit in a depository duly designated by or under the laws of the state of Michigan. History: 1935, Act 95, Imd. Eff. May 28, 1935 ;-- CL 1948, 129.22
